Output d8a333371d567f9bbc9c594afd1dc19a696e8ee86ed0dfd771083a01ecc2a4ed:4

value
26496019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c5a4c80f75ff294577ddd4a0d62f1fdcc9d7ed71 OP_EQUAL
address
3Ki4SZ1ZFpnqnJxk6QSNSdk78z8X3VYnoj
transaction
d8a333371d567f9bbc9c594afd1dc19a696e8ee86ed0dfd771083a01ecc2a4ed
confirmations
501780
spent
true